Men's Soccer Falls to Nichols College 1-0 in CCC Action

MILTON, Mass. – The Curry College men's soccer team lost to visiting Nichols College, 1-0, in Commonwealth Coast Conference action on Friday night at the Walter M. Katz Field. With the loss, the Colonels overall record drops to 4-3-1 while they even their conference record at 1-1. With the win the Bison move to 5-3-1 on the season and 1-1 in the conference.

Nichols was on the attack for most of the first half, outshooting Curry 10-4.  The Bison got the lone goal on the night just 8:12 into the game.  The tally came off the foot of sophomore Zach Turcotte (Lowell, Mass.) who received a pass from classmate Chris Noga (Belchertown, Mass.). Noga sent Turcott the ball from outside the 18-yard box who collecting it and struck it into the upper left hand corner of the net.  The Colonels senior Ben Silvia (Dartmouth, Mass.) and junior Christian Mancini (Woodbury, Conn.) had a couple good chances to tie the match but Nichols junior goaltender Patrick Porpora (Westminster, Mass.) held them scoreless with two big saves. Curry's sophomore keeper Paul DeMaio (North Andover, Mass.) was solid between the pipes making seven stops through 45 minutes of play.

The Colonels led in shots in the second half with a 9-4 margin but Porpora came up with five saves to earn the shutout.  The Bison landed all four of their shots on net but DeMaio had another strong showing as he made all four stops allowing Nichols to finish on just one of their 16 total. Curry ended with 13 over 90 minutes.

Curry had four corners while Nichols had two.
